Ali Daei resignation rumors dominate the news

12/21/08
Afshin Afshar, lastkick.com

Ali Daei -

Over the weekend rumors spread that Ali Daei had quit his position as the head coach of the Iranian national team. A few newspapers and news agencies reported this with various degrees of certainty. One or two went as far as claiming that they had confirmed this with “reliable” sources within the Iranian Football Federation.

According to these sources Daei had resigned due to his frustration with the IFF’s lack of proper planning and chronic disorganization. The coach’s frustrations reportedly reached their boiling point before and during the team’s trip to Oman for the Muscat tournament.

IFF officials were quick to respond and did their best to quench the rumors.

IFF vice president Mehdi Taj told reporters that these reports were pure rumors. “This is not the first time that we hear such rumors. This time they seem to have started by a few tabloids speculating on some of the conversations rotating around the postponing of the league matches”, said Taj referring to some criticism directed at Daei and his reported influence on the IFF decision to postpone the league a couple of extra weeks to accommodate the national team’s schedule.

IFF president Ali Kaffashian reiterated Taj’s comments in a different interview and called the reports nothing but rumors.

“There are no disagreements between the head coach of the national team and the federation. Ali Daei will continue his efforts to prepare the team with full force”, said Kaffashian.

Daei’s assistant Houman Afazeli responded to the questions regarding his boss’s resignation by pleading ignorance. “I know nothing about this. The Daei seemed satisfied with how things went during the Oman tournament and returned to Tehran with the team without any problems”, claimed Afazeli.
